Dynamic and engaging sermons from Revival Tabernacle, a multi-racial and multi-ethnic inner-city church. We broadcast from Highland Park, Michigan, which is surrounded on three sides by the City of Detroit.

This five-part series examines Jesus’s words from the cross. These “last words” communicate the good news of what He has done for us in his self-emptying life and provide an example for believers in how to live out the Christian journey.
